Compatibility notes
- WebM serves web publishing and Chromium-based playback, whereas OGG commonly serves open-format players and publishing systems.
- For OGG-to-WebM delivery, plan for uneven support in older Apple software.
- After leaving OGG, the receiving app must support the streams encoded inside WebM, not only its extension.
